How same-day scheduling actually works in Austin
Most junk removal companies in Austin keep flex capacity on their calendar. Midday is often the best window, after early morning appointments wrap and before traffic ties up the freeways. A dispatcher will ask for the neighborhood, rough volume, and any specialty items like a piano or commercial refrigerator. They are doing math on truck space measured in cubic yards, crew availability, and drive times that change depending on whether they must cross the river during school pickup hours.
Coverage typically extends across the city and adjoining suburbs. North Austin, Pflugerville, and Round Rock jobs can be strung together efficiently. A route from Westlake to Bee Cave to Lakeway might be handled by the same truck. South of the river, a crew might knock out a garage clean out in Circle C and then slide over to a furniture removal appointment near Manchaca. Downtown high-rises are their own world, often requiring Certificates of Insurance for building management and loading dock reservations. Good companies ask these questions the moment you mention the address.
Same-day does not always mean same hour. Most providers offer a two to three hour arrival window, then tighten it with a text once they clear the prior stop. If a company promises exact times with no buffer, be cautious. Austin traffic can turn a 15 minute hop into a 45 minute crawl with one fender bender on MoPac.
Pricing without the guesswork
Junk hauling is not a black box if you understand how the numbers are built. Most crews price by volume in the truck, not by time. A full, standard dump truck body configured for hauling runs about 12 to 16 cubic yards. Expect a minimum charge for small pickups and tiered pricing up to a full load. In Austin TX, ranges vary by provider, but a single item like a recliner might be in the low hundreds, a half truck in the mid to high hundreds, and a full load more than a thousand. Lots of variables move those numbers up or down.
Heavier materials, like tile, concrete, or roofing, are priced differently because of weight limits and disposal costs. Appliances with refrigerants require certified recovery, which adds handling fees. Hot tubs take time to cut apart, and their foam cores are awkward. Upright pianos, gun safes, and commercial coolers can require four people and specialty dollies. On top of that, disposal fees in the region differ depending on whether items are recycled, landfilled, or handled under special programs.
A fair quote has these traits: the crew verifies price on site before lifting the first item, the company discloses any surcharges for difficult materials or situations, and you get an invoice that maps to what you were told. If you only need curbside pickup and can place items outside, ask about a discount, because the crew saves time and avoids the carry-out labor.
Residential junk removal Austin TX, from single items to whole-home cleanouts
Homeowners call for everything from a one-off appliance removal in Austin TX to a full estate cleanout Austin TX after a move or loss. Single-item jobs like a king mattress or a sectional couch are quick wins when crews have same-day capacity. A garage clean out in Austin TX can be trickier. Garages accumulate paint cans and solvents mixed with cardboard and old bicycles. Paint and chemicals usually cannot go on the truck. The city’s Recycle & Reuse Drop-off Center handles many of these items, typically by appointment, so a good crew will separate those and leave you a list of how to dispose of them properly.
Attics are another story. Low headroom and loose insulation slow everything. Ask how crews protect flooring and whether they bring headlamps and tarps. Many times, the fastest path is to stage items near the access hatch the night before, then let the crew handle the descent and loading.
Apartments bring their own considerations. Some buildings include valet trash Austin TX services or a valet garbage service Austin TX on fixed schedules. Those programs are great for daily bagged trash but not suitable for a futon or a broken dresser. Haulers familiar with multifamily complexes know where to park, how to navigate narrow breezeways without beating up walls, and how to coordinate with the leasing office so you do not run afoul of house rules.
Estate cleanouts demand patience and a bit of tact. Sentimental items turn up where you least expect them. The fastest crews still slow down when an executor asks to check boxes before they leave the property. Donation coordination shines here. Usable furniture can often be routed to groups like Habitat for Humanity ReStore or Goodwill Central Texas if they accept it and logistics line up. When a company offers cleanout services in Austin TX with donation support and receipts, families feel the difference.

Sustainability is not a slogan, it is routing
Austin takes diversion seriously. That is not just a city policy, it is a practical way to reduce disposal fees and do right by the region. The best operators plan loads to peel off donations and recyclables before hitting a landfill. Metal frames and appliances without refrigerants can be recycled, mattresses sometimes can be, and e-waste should be routed properly. The city’s Recycle & Reuse Drop-off Center accepts a long list of materials by appointment. Oil-based paint, chemicals, batteries, and fluorescent bulbs typically go there, not on a junk truck. Appliances with refrigerants need certified recovery before metal recycling. Tires, railroad ties, and certain construction debris have their own channels.
If a crew tells you everything is headed to a landfill regardless, you can do better. Ask where donations are taken, what percentage of typical loads are diverted, and whether they offer post-job summaries or photos. No one can guarantee trash removal Austin that every item avoids disposal, but a thoughtful plan gets a surprising amount reused or recycled.

Safety, access, and the small details that save time
Parking is the hidden villain in fast jobs. In dense neighborhoods, reserve curb space with cones or a parked car you can move when the truck arrives. For apartments, ask the office which gate and breezeway are best for access. If a freight elevator exists, get the key or code before the crew shows up. Pets should be secured far from exits. Removing doors from refrigerators is not only safer, it is often required by code to prevent entrapment risks.
For downtown or Class A buildings, expect the building to require an insurance certificate that names the owner or management firm as additional insured. Most professional haulers can produce this the same day if you ask by noon. If they cannot, find another provider. Crews should arrive with PPE, from gloves and safety glasses to back supports. For homeless encampment removal in Austin TX, the bar is higher: sharps training, biohazard protocols, and compassionate clearing that works with outreach groups already engaged in the area.
Edge cases and judgment calls
Not every item should leave the property the same day. Bedbug infestations require treatment before removal, or you risk spreading the problem. If you suspect pests, tell the crew. Many will reschedule after a pest control treatment or arrive in disposable coveralls with containment supplies, but they need to know.
Propane cylinders, fuel, and many chemicals do not ride on junk trucks. They go to specialized facilities. Concrete and brick are heavy and usually require a dedicated dump trailer or separate pricing because of weight limits. Upright safes and industrial equipment sometimes need an equipment mover with a stair climber or lift gate rated for the weight. A good dispatcher will hear the details and steer you to the right solution, even if that means bringing in a partner.
What happens during a professional same-day pickup
The rhythm is consistent with good operators. The crew introduces themselves, walks the site, confirms the inventory, and provides a firm price before lifting anything. They set floor protection if needed, plan the carry path, and assign roles. Items move from the farthest rooms first so foot traffic decreases as the job progresses. Sensitive items get blankets and straps. The truck is loaded like a Tetris game, heavy items low and to the front, lighter items on top, maximizing cubic yards so you pay fairly.
When the last load goes on, a quick sweep or blow-out of the work areas leaves a clean impression. If you added pressure washing, they will stage that next. Payment is often via contactless methods, and you get an emailed invoice immediately. Crews take photos for their internal records, and many will share before and afters if you ask. If donations were made, you may receive receipts within a day or two, depending on the partner organization.
